
strategy-proofness
Strategy-proofness means that when participating in a decision-making process or choosing an option, individuals are best off by honestly reporting their true preferences or information. No one can gain an advantage by trying to manipulate or misrepresent their preferences—doing so won’t improve their outcome. This property encourages honesty, leading to fairer and more reliable decisions. Essentially, a strategy-proof system aligns participants’ incentives with truthful behavior, ensuring the process works well even if everyone acts strategically.
